The S&P 500 closed up 13 points yesterday to finish at 1,872. The all-time closing high was 1,878 on March 7. Starting this morning the futures are slightly up, but many market participants will likely be waiting for the announcement of today’s FOMC at 1 p.m. central. Janet Yellen will have her first press conference as chair of the Fed.

Earnings Announcement:

Today’s big announcement was FedEx (FDX, Financial), the world’s No. 2 package deliver company. For the third quarter the company earned $1.23 per share and revenue of $11.3 billion. The expectations were $1.45 per share earnings and $11.44 billion of revenue. The reason for the miss was due to winter storms.

Recent Guru Trade:

On March 14, Steven Cohen (Trades, Portfolio) disclosed that he increased his position in NQ Mobile from just 15,465 shares at the end of 2013 to now 7,012,665 shares. He now owns 5.1% of the company. The company is a provider of mobile internet services with its headquarters in China. On Oct. 24, the stock dropped from a high of $23.20 to a low of $8.46 after a report was released questioning the NQ’s accounting. The stock has since rebounded to over $20 today.
